The cheapest way to get from Rockland Ferry Terminal to Portland Airport (PWM) is to drive which costs $14 - $22 and takes 1h 46m.
The fastest way to get from Rockland Ferry Terminal to Portland Airport (PWM) is to drive which takes 1h 46m and costs $14 - $22.
No, there is no direct bus from Rockland Ferry Terminal to Portland Airport (PWM). However, there are services departing from Maine State Ferry Terminal - Rockland and arriving at Portland Jetport via Portland Transportation Center and Congress St + Forest St/Mmc.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 27m.
The distance between Rockland Ferry Terminal and Portland Airport (PWM) is 88 miles. The road distance is 82 miles.
The best way to get from Rockland Ferry Terminal to Portland Airport (PWM) without a car is to bus which takes 3h 27m and costs $21 - $55.
It takes approximately 3h 27m to get from Rockland Ferry Terminal to Portland Airport (PWM), including transfers.
Rockland Ferry Terminal to Portland Airport (PWM) bus services, operated by Concord Coach Lines, depart from Maine State Ferry Terminal - Rockland station.
Rockland Ferry Terminal to Portland Airport (PWM) bus services, operated by Concord Coach Lines, arrive at Portland Transportation Center station.
Yes, the driving distance between Rockland Ferry Terminal to Portland Airport (PWM) is 82 miles. It takes approximately 1h 46m to drive from Rockland Ferry Terminal to Portland Airport (PWM).

What companies run services between Rockland Ferry Terminal, ME, USA and Portland Airport (PWM), USA?
Concord Coach Lines operates a bus from Maine State Ferry Terminal - Rockland to Portland Transportation Center once daily. Tickets cost $17–23 and the journey takes 2h 10m. Amtrak Thruway also services this route once daily.
